Saraki Inaugurates Technical School In Bayelsa
A former President of the Senate, Dr. Bukola Saraki, has inaugurated a new technical college built by the administration of Governor Douye Diri at Swali Community in Yenagoa Local Government Area of Bayelsa State.
This is bringing to four similar institutions constructed and inaugurated by the current administration in the state.
Senator Saraki, a former governor of Kwara State, commended Diri’s exemplary leadership in establishing technical colleges, noting that he was investing in future generations.
Speaking earlier, Governor Douye Diri assured the people that his administration will continue to prioritise development of the state capital, Yenagoa, in order to transform it into a modern city.
